Angry revs dropping in 4th gear

hi scooby net,
i have recently brought a 02 bugeye wrx it has has a ecu remap and a decat exhaust fitted. within two months i had had to take it ti awsome imports (local scooby guys in bristol) to have some work done. I recently have had the gear box and clutch replaced. the problrm is that when i floor it in all the gears it is fine up to 4th which when it gets to around 4000 rev it drops off. this doesnt happen in any other gear and is fine when im driving it like miss daisy. im going to take it back to awsome tomorrow but thought i would try and find out any info before hand. also on another note my milage counter only shows just over 6k on the clock can you think of any reason it says this?? no overly worried as the car is in pretty good nick for the year just be handy to know.

If your clutch was slipping the revs would rise not drop. Are you sure the revs are dropping and it's not just a loss in power? I would have thought it's more likely to be fuel cutting due to overboosting or your boost solenoid needs looking at.

After the drop does it carry on accelerating past 4k?
